Watch “Rangers fan would rather have Neil Lennon than Russell Martin in charge” by Clyde 1 Superscoreboard.
Clyde 1 Superscoreboard · Sep 1, 2025
Watch “Rangers fan would rather have Neil Lennon than Russell Martin in charge” by Clyde 1 Superscoreboard.